Course Details

Digital Audio Fundamentals: Understanding sample rates, bit depth, and file formats
Audio Interface and Hardware Setup: Choosing and configuring an audio interface, controllers, and other necessary equipment
Digital Audio Workstation (DAW) Basics: Navigating popular DAWs, creating projects, and using basic tools
Recording Techniques: Recording vocals, instruments, and MIDI data; working with virtual instruments
Audio Editing and Processing: Equalization, compression, reverb, and other audio effects; using automation and editing tools
Mixing and Mastering: Balancing levels, panning, and creating cohesive mixes; preparing tracks for distribution
Synthesis and Sound Design: Creating and manipulating sounds using subtractive, additive, and granular synthesis
Collaboration and Session Management: Working with other musicians, sharing projects, and managing file versions
Music Industry and Career Development: Understanding the modern music landscape and preparing for a career in digital music production

As a Music Producer, you'll be responsible for guiding the creative direction of a project, collaborating with artists, and overseeing the recording and mixing process. This role is at the heart of the industry, with a 50% share of the market. With a 30% share, Sound Engineers play a crucial role in shaping the sound quality of recordings. They're responsible for setting up recording sessions, operating equipment, and ensuring the final product meets industry standards. Lastly, Composers contribute to the creative process by writing original music or adapting existing pieces for various media. This role accounts for 20% of the market, offering a unique opportunity to work in film, television, and video game production.
